    Pastoral counselor

    Pronunciation

    Definition 1

    A person who is trained to give spiritual and mental health advice. (NCI Dictionary)

    Definition 2

    A person trained in both psychology and theology who can provide psychological and spiritual guidance to individuals and families. (NCI Thesaurus)
